Thela
THEE-lah
Thela is a girl’s name of Greek origin, meaning “Uncertain origin, possibly derived from Thelma, meaning "will, volition." Or from Greek roots for Goddess Theia.”, and peaked in popularity in 1918.
What Thela Means
“Uncertain origin, possibly derived from Thelma, meaning "will, volition." Or from Greek roots for Goddess Theia.”

Thela's origin is uncertain, possibly linked to the Greek goddess Theia, or perhaps from 'Thelma,' suggesting will and volition. It first appeared in recorded history in 1918, a brief moment of prominence.
